Comments

This was a collaboration between PWPW and Hueck Folien.

The note has Hueck Folien’s Safe security stripe with colourful nano engineered optical structures. Within that stripe is a clear polymer window with a jellyfish in it. If you shine a laser in that area a pattern will be projected. PWPW calls this feature a “Transmission Optical Element” or TOE.

One note was tested and the TOE pattern was two starfish, but the original promotional video showed a TOE pattern with two ordinary fish shapes.
